Mrs. Aaron had been employed the past 28 years at Allison Transmission Division of General Motors, currently in engineering specifications department.
She was born Sept 18, 1937, in Rockville, a daughter of Joseph Cozzy Sr and Ida Mae (Silliman) Cozzy, both deceased.
She had been married twice, first to Dean Board and then to John Aaron. She was divorced.
She was reared and educated in Boone County, first residing in Perry Township and then Lebanon. She was graduated with the class of 1954 from Lebanon high SChool and had worked parttime at the office of John Bach, D.D.S. during high school. Following graduation, she worked as an office assistant in the Lebanon Junior high SChool for then principal Drubelle Stephenson.
She was known to be an immaculate person in her dress and in her home.
Surviving are a son Gregory A. Board of Barstown, California; sisters Evelyn Rady of Hudson, Florida, Grace Dulin of Indianapolis, and Ruth Cozzy of Lebanon; and one granddaughter Jami Jo Board of Zionsville.
Preceding her in death were a son Jeffrey D. Board, and brothers James R. and Joseph Cozzy Jr.
